John Chan, Secretary for Trade and Industry since March, is planning to be in London on Monday 30 and a.m. Tuesday 31 October. This will be the first visit to London by the occupant of this post since John's predecessor, Hamish Macleod, was here in July last year. That was just in time for a farewell meeting with Rodric Braithwaite before his posting to Moscow.

John hopes there will be an opportunity to see you. Apart from any additional insight you can offer on the Uruguay Round and other trade policy matters, which he expects to discuss with Christopher Roberts, John would like to take up with you, inter alia:

1111

the OECD Dialogue with the NIES

Pacific Rim Co-operation

China's accession to the GATT

Hong Kong's post-1997 situation vis-à-vis

COCOM.

With reference to the last of these topics, HKG's preliminary paper on the COCOM issue has been in the offing for some two years now but it is hoped to finalise this before John's visit so that there would be a concrete focus for discussion.
